Fire at scrapyard near Knopp Ave with people trappedLouisville KY

audio iconFire & Arson
Near Knopp Ave, Louisville, KY 40213

Multiple fire departments are responding to an active fire near Knopp Avenue. People are trapped inside the affected buildings. The fire is spreading with fuel involved and impacting a scrapyard nearby. Fire crews are working to cut off the fire spread and rescue those trapped.
